Grant Richards, London, 1904. First Edition. Hardcover. Good Condition. Size: 12mo <7 3/4". viii + 174pp. Front hinge cracked. Minor wear to spine. Slight foxing front/rear pages, but body of book mostly clean and unfoxed. Previous owner's signature in ink. Edges browned. Top edge gilt in good condition. Covers marked. Corners bumped. Hinge
The portion of the book closest to the spine that allows the book to be opened and closed.
